Here is some more food for thought:
[ol][*]TORS - Throttle OveRide System - kills ignition if throttle sticks. [*]Banshee rev limit-13000rpm- turbo banshee research confirmed this limit(I had no idea it was there) When "hit" ignition shuts down completely and does not resume until engine slows down to around 3000rpm. [*]38hp for the stock raptor is low for it's cc's
and technology (the yz426 makes 45-50hp). Quads are historically detuned so the claims by CT may not be all that far fetched.

[/ol]
